Understanding the Environmental Impact of AI and Responsible Usage
As artificial intelligence technology continues to integrate into our daily lives, many users, including myself, actively engage with powerful tools like ChatGPT. However, it is crucial to acknowledge and comprehend the environmental implications associated with the widespread use of AI services.
While a single query to an AI model may seem insignificant – requiring only fractions of a watt-hour and minimal water for cooling servers – the true impact emerges when considering the scale of global usage. Billions of queries are made daily across various platforms, and this number is increasing rapidly. Recent data indicates that the energy consumption resulting from AI inference— the process of generating responses— now surpasses the energy required for initial model training.
This exponential growth in AI utilization contributes to substantial environmental challenges. Data centers that power AI services are significant consumers of energy, contributing to approximately half of the new electricity demand in the United States last year. Additionally, these centers utilize enormous quantities of water—for example, hundreds of billions of gallons in 2025 alone—to maintain optimal cooling conditions.
Projections from international agencies reflect the gravity of the situation. The United Nations reports that by 2030, AI data centers could be responsible for nearly 945 terawatt-hours (TWh) of electricity consumption annually. The associated water footprint could rival entire regions, raising concerns about sustainability and resource management.
A concerning aspect of this scenario is the willingness, or lack thereof, from AI companies to adopt environmentally sustainable practices. Despite the availability of more energy-efficient models, the use of cleaner power sources, and offsetting strategies, many organizations opt for cost-cutting approaches that prioritize rapid scaling over ecological responsibility. This decision exacerbates the environmental footprint of AI deployment.
